Abstract

The aim of this classroom action research is to increase students’ ability to appreciate poetry through process approach. Data is collected through observation and analysis of test result. This research was conducted in 2 cycles on 30 students of the 8th grade at SMP Dirgantara Makassar in the Indonesian language lesson. The data obtained was reviewed, reduced based on the research objective, presented, and ended with conclusion. The research results show that students’ ability to appreciate poetry can be enhanced by using process approach in language learning. It is proven by the increase of students’ learning outcome. The average score of students’ test result in the first evaluation was 70, and in the second evaluation in the end of the 1st cycle, it increased to 75. From 30 students, 12 scored below the completeness criteria (80), with the completion percentage was only 60%. In the 2nd cycle, the average score of students’ test result increased to 85. The completion percentage increased to 79%. The observation result also showed an increase in attitude, activeness, and enthusiasm of students in learning, and students’ understanding of the content of poetry, from the 1st cycle to the 2nd cycle.

Abstract

Different ways are used in delivering prohibition utterances in a particular society. This research is important because it reveals social value, honor, and philosophical value reflected in prohibition utterances applied by families in Makassar society through an ethnolinguistic lens. Therefore, this research aims to find strategies to convey directive prohibition utterances with honorific politeness, philosophical reflected shown in prohibition utterances with honorific politeness strategies, and the pattern of directive prohibition utterances with honorific politeness strategies in the Makassar community families. An ethnolinguistic approach is used because the way Makassarese people speak is shaped by ethnic and customary values. This research applies qualitative research method. Data sources are utterances and field note results obtained from three families with Makassar ethnic background who live in Makassar city. To collect data, the researcher stayed in their homes. The results show that direct prohibition utterances are used more dominantly than indirect prohibition in family conversations in Makassar society. It indicates that the Makassar community tends to prioritize positive politeness, show closeness in relationships, and convey messages clearly and unambiguously. Those directive prohibition utterances contain philosophical values, namely honesty, firmness, clarity, spontaneity, affection, respect, and maintenance of harmonious relationships.

Abstract

Covid-19 pandemic condition demands the learning activities to be conducted online. The current study aims to investigate the types of humor inserted by the teacher in the EFL online teaching-learning activities, and students’ responses toward the teacher’s humor. The participants of this descriptive qualitative research are an EFL teacher and 29 students of the 2nd grade at SMA Muhammadiyah Barru. To collect data about the types of humor used by the teacher, the researchers directly observe the online learning activities conducted by the teacher and his students. For gaining the deepest data about students’ responses toward the teacher’s humor, the researchers randomly interview 10 from those 29 students. The researchers found that in the online teaching-learning activities, the teacher inserted humorous words that based on the theory were classified into pun fan, joke, innuendo, malapropism, and absurdity. Besides that, the researchers also found new types of humor used by the teacher, which were then named as local humor and plesetan humor. From the interview result, it is found students’ responses towards the teacher’s humor indicate that humor maintains students’ focus in learning activities, stimulates students to solve problems quickly, and keeps students’ self-confidence in online learning.

Abstract

English is often perceived as a difficult and boring subject, which can lead students to become indifferent and unmotivated to learn it. This issue is also prevalent among the students of class III IPS at MA Darussalam Barandasi. On the other hand, spending time on social media platforms like TikTok, Instagram, and Snapchat is one of their favorite pastimes. These students often spend hours on these platforms daily, with little to no benefit for their studies. A team of lecturers from the English Education Department and students from the KEMAL program at FKIP Universitas Muslim Maros recognized this as a problem that needed a solution. A creative and effective approach was required—one that could combine both interests into a meaningful and beneficial activity. As a result, a service program was developed with the aim of boosting students’ motivation to learn English through the use of social media applications. The outcomes of this initiative were very promising. Students responded positively, with enthusiasm and excitement, to the idea of learning English via social media. They began following several educational accounts, carefully engaging with content related to English learning materials. This content was then studied and practiced effectively. Students also agreed that using social media made English learning sessions more enjoyable, which in turn motivated them to engage with the subject with greater enthusiasm.

Abstract

Politeness Strategy is very urgent because it plays an important role in human communication. It is a key point in enhancing the interpersonal relationship and communication. If participants of communication can obey this principle, they can make their expression more tactful; in other hand, if they violate the Politeness Strategy, they may not make the hearers feel good. The objectives of the current research are to: (i) explore the form and the characteristics of linguistic politenessin Bugisethnic people at Pangkep, Barru, and Soppeng with some examples,and (ii) represent the implication of cultural value in Buginese society. The results of this research show the characteristics and the forms of linguistic politeness through some morphemes marked such as prefix ta’, suffix pronouns ta’, ki’, ni, some honorific vocabularies such as idi’, nak, daeng, and some lexemes iye’, tabe’, and strategies of linguistic politeness, namely bald on record strategy, positive, negative, off record strategy. The implication of cultural valueas a basic value such as ethics and language politeness, self-image, courage, solidarity, and cooperation, are also found in this study.

Abstract

The level of student learning independence in e-learning-based lectures has not been fully able to improve learning achievement without being supported by adequate learning motivation. This study aims to find the effect of the use of e-learning and learning independence, which is mediated by learning motivation, on learning achievement, in university level. This research is a quantitative study with a survey method, where learning motivation is a mediation variable or intervening, learning independence and the use of e-learning are independent variables, and learning achievement is the dependent variable. Involving 20 students of the English language education study program at Universitas Muslim Maros as research subjects, the researchers used documentation and distributing questionnaires to collect data. The data obtained were analyzed using path analysis using the application of IBM SPSS Statistics 19. This research finds that the use of e-learning has a significant effect on university students’ learning motivation, learning motivation has a significant effect on university students’ learning achievement; and can mediate the use of e-learning in influencing university students’ learning achievement. As an implementation in the development of science, the findings of this study reveal the fact that students’ learning outcomes are influenced by learning motivation, learning independence, and learning media such as e-learning.
